Scattering of plane waves by metallic gratings
1994 IEEE MTT-S International Microwave Symposium Digest (Cat. No.94CH3389-4)
A new and unifying approach is presented for the analysis of plane-wave scattering by metal-strip gratings with a complex permittivity to account for their finite conductivity. A new set of metal modes is discovered, and the method of mode matching is employed for the formulation of the boundary-value problem. The effect of grating conductivity and thickness on the scattering characteristics are systematically examined, including the current distribution and power absorption within the metal strips. A.
